BIO

Nikolas is an Honorary Lecturer within the Department of Primary Care and Public Health of the School of Public Health. He has a clinical background and holds a Master’s degree in Health Care Management and a PhD focused on the implementation and adoption of Electronic Health Records (EHRs). He has over 15 years of experience spanning clinical research, digital health, and health care innovation, and brings a unique combination of academic expertise and industry leadership to advancing data-driven health care transformation. In his current industry role, he partners with health care systems around the world to unlock the value of health data for research and insights generation, helping to improve patient outcomes, accelerate innovation and support evidence-based care delivery.
